Nerve tumours in the upper limb. A clinical review

J Hand Surg Br. 1985 Jun;10(2):236-8. doi: 10.1016/0266-7681(85)90026-9.

Abstract

Tumours arising from the peripheral nerves in the upper limb are rare. This paper reviews eighteen such cases and the clinical outcome. Problems of pre-operative diagnosis are emphasized.
